Indian Springs Middle School vs Northern Heights Elementary School
Columbia City, IN 路 School Comparison
2022 Data 路 NCES CCDIndian Springs Middle School
Middle School 路 Regular
Northern Heights Elementary School
Elementary School 路 Regular
| Metric | Indian Springs Middle School | Northern Heights Elementary School |
|---|---|---|
| Enrollment | 834 | 510 |
| Student-Teacher Ratio | 18.5:1 | 18.2:1 |
| Free/Reduced Lunch | 33.0% | 33.5% |
| Diversity | Low Diversity | Low Diversity |
| School Type | Regular Middle School | Regular Elementary School |
| Locale | Unknown | Unknown |
